On Fri, Jan 6, 2012 at 12:14 PM, Jeff Layton <jlayton@xxxxxxxxx> wrote:
> ...to indicate that the first argument is not a hostname but an
> NT domain name. If it's set, then treat the argument as a
> string literal.
>
> Signed-off-by: Jeff Layton <jlayton@xxxxxxxxx>
> ---
>  cifscreds.c |   64 ++++++++++++++++++++++++++++++++++++++++------------------
>  1 files changed, 44 insertions(+), 20 deletions(-)
